|  | namespace boost { | ||
|  | namespace date_time { | ||
|  | 
 | ||
|  |   //! Simple function to calculate absolute value of a numeric type | ||
|  |   template <typename T> | ||
|  |   // JDG [7/6/02 made a template], | ||
|  |   // moved here from time_duration.hpp 2003-Sept-4. | ||
|  |   inline T absolute_value(T x) | ||
|  |   { | ||
|  |     return x < 0 ? -x : x; | ||
|  |   } | ||
|  | 
 | ||
|  |   //! traits struct for time_resolution_traits implementation type | ||
|  |   struct time_resolution_traits_bi32_impl { | ||
|  |     typedef boost::int32_t int_type; | ||
|  |     typedef boost::int32_t impl_type; | ||
|  |     static int_type as_number(impl_type i){ return i;} | ||
|  |     //! Used to determine if implemented type is int_adapter or int | ||
|  |     static bool is_adapted() { return false;} | ||
|  |   }; | ||
|  |   //! traits struct for time_resolution_traits implementation type | ||
|  |   struct time_resolution_traits_adapted32_impl { | ||
|  |     typedef boost::int32_t int_type; | ||
|  |     typedef boost::date_time::int_adapter<boost::int32_t> impl_type; | ||
|  |     static int_type as_number(impl_type i){ return i.as_number();} | ||
|  |     //! Used to determine if implemented type is int_adapter or int | ||
|  |     static bool is_adapted() { return true;} | ||
|  |   }; | ||
|  |   //! traits struct for time_resolution_traits implementation type | ||
|  |   struct time_resolution_traits_bi64_impl { | ||
|  |     typedef boost::int64_t int_type; | ||
|  |     typedef boost::int64_t impl_type; | ||
|  |     static int_type as_number(impl_type i){ return i;} | ||
|  |     //! Used to determine if implemented type is int_adapter or int | ||
|  |     static bool is_adapted() { return false;} | ||
|  |   }; | ||
|  |   //! traits struct for time_resolution_traits implementation type | ||
|  |   struct time_resolution_traits_adapted64_impl { | ||
|  |     typedef boost::int64_t int_type; | ||
|  |     typedef boost::date_time::int_adapter<boost::int64_t> impl_type; | ||
|  |     static int_type as_number(impl_type i){ return i.as_number();} | ||
|  |     //! Used to determine if implemented type is int_adapter or int | ||
|  |     static bool is_adapted() { return true;} | ||
|  |   }; | ||
|  | 
 | ||
|  |   template<typename frac_sec_type, | ||
|  |            time_resolutions res, | ||
|  | #if (defined(BOOST_MSVC) && (_MSC_VER < 1300)) | ||
|  |            boost::int64_t resolution_adjust, | ||
|  | #else | ||
|  |            typename frac_sec_type::int_type resolution_adjust, | ||
|  | #endif | ||
|  |            unsigned short frac_digits, | ||
|  |            typename var_type = boost::int32_t > | ||
|  |   class time_resolution_traits { | ||
|  |   public: | ||
|  |     typedef typename frac_sec_type::int_type fractional_seconds_type; | ||
|  |     typedef typename frac_sec_type::int_type tick_type; | ||
|  |     typedef typename frac_sec_type::impl_type impl_type; | ||
|  |     typedef var_type  day_type; | ||
|  |     typedef var_type  hour_type; | ||
|  |     typedef var_type  min_type; | ||
|  |     typedef var_type  sec_type; | ||
|  | 
 | ||
|  |     // bring in function from frac_sec_type traits structs | ||
|  |     static fractional_seconds_type as_number(impl_type i) | ||
|  |     { | ||
|  |       return frac_sec_type::as_number(i); | ||
|  |     } | ||
|  |     static bool is_adapted() | ||
|  |     { | ||
|  |       return frac_sec_type::is_adapted(); | ||
|  |     } | ||
|  | 
 | ||
|  |     //Would like this to be frac_sec_type, but some compilers complain | ||
|  | #if (defined(BOOST_MSVC) && (_MSC_VER < 1300)) | ||
|  |     B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(boost::int64_t, ticks_per_second = resolution_adjust); | ||
|  | #else | ||
|  |     BOOST_STATIC_CONSTANT(fractional_seconds_type, ticks_per_second = resolution_adjust); | ||
|  | #endif | ||
|  | 
 | ||
|  |     static time_resolutions resolution() | ||
|  |     { | ||
|  |       return res; | ||
|  |     } | ||
|  |     static unsigned short num_fractional_digits() | ||
|  |     { | ||
|  |       return frac_digits; | ||
|  |     } | ||
|  |     static fractional_seconds_type res_adjust() | ||
|  |     { | ||
|  |       return resolution_adjust; | ||
|  |     } | ||
|  |     //! Any negative argument results in a negative tick_count | ||
|  |     static tick_type to_tick_count(hour_type hours, | ||
|  |                                    min_type  minutes, | ||
|  |                                    sec_type  seconds, | ||
|  |                                    fractional_seconds_type  fs) | ||
|  |     { | ||
|  |       if(hours < 0 || minutes < 0 || seconds < 0 || fs < 0) | ||
|  |       { | ||
|  |         hours = absolute_value(hours); | ||
|  |         minutes = absolute_value(minutes); | ||
|  |         seconds = absolute_value(seconds); | ||
|  |         fs = absolute_value(fs); | ||
|  |         return (((((fractional_seconds_type(hours)*3600) | ||
|  |                    + (fractional_seconds_type(minutes)*60) | ||
|  |                    + seconds)*res_adjust()) + fs) * -1); | ||
|  |       } | ||
|  | 
 | ||
|  |       return (((fractional_seconds_type(hours)*3600) | ||
|  |                + (fractional_seconds_type(minutes)*60) | ||
|  |                + seconds)*res_adjust()) + fs; | ||
|  |     } | ||
|  | 
 | ||
|  |   }; | ||
|  | 
 | ||
|  |   typedef time_resolution_traits<time_resolution_traits_adapted32_impl, milli, 1000, 3 > milli_res; | ||
|  |   typedef time_resolution_traits<time_resolution_traits_adapted64_impl, micro, 1000000, 6 > micro_res; | ||
|  |   typedef time_resolution_traits<time_resolution_traits_adapted64_impl, nano,  1000000000, 9 > nano_res; | ||
|  | 
 | ||
|  | 
 | ||
|  | } } //namespace date_time | ||
